Abstract: Disclosed herein are systems, methods, and non-transitory computer-readable storage media for processing multimodal input. A system configured to practice the method continuously monitors an audio stream associated with a gesture input stream, and detects a speech event in the audio stream. Then the system identifies a temporal window associated with a time of the speech event, and analyzes data from the gesture input stream within the temporal window to identify a gesture event. The system processes the speech event and the gesture event to produce a multimodal command. The gesture in the gesture input stream can be directed to a display, but is remote from the display. The system can analyze the data from the gesture input stream by calculating an average of gesture coordinates within the temporal window.

Abstract: Techniques for coding a medical report include identifying an acronym or abbreviation in the medical report, and a plurality of phrases not explicitly included in the medical report that are possible expanded forms of the acronym or abbreviation in the medical report. From the plurality of phrases, a most likely expanded form of the acronym or abbreviation may be selected by applying to the medical report a statistical acronym/abbreviation expansion model trained on a corpus of medical reports. By applying to the medical report with the expanded acronym or abbreviation one or more statistical fact extraction models, a clinical fact may be extracted from the medical report based at least in part on the most likely expanded form of the acronym or abbreviation in the medical report, and a corresponding medical taxonomy code may be assigned to the extracted clinical fact from the medical report.

Abstract: Methods and apparatus for communicating between virtual agents associated with users of electronic devices connected via at least one network. A first user may instruct an associated first virtual agent to invoke a communication session with a second virtual agent associated with a second user. To invoke the communication session, the first virtual agent may send an outgoing communication to the second virtual agent and the outgoing communication may instruct the second virtual agent to perform at least one action on behalf of the first user. Virtual agents associated with different users may alternatively communicate with each other in the absence of user interaction to perform a collaborative action.
